Volvo Puts Its Money Where Its Mouth Is, Sends UX-Upgrading Over-The-Air Software Update To 2.5 Million Cars
Volvo Cars delivers a free, redesigned infotainment system upgrade to 2.5 million vehicles in 85 countries, enhancing usability and adding downloadable Pilot Assist features.
- On Tuesday, Volvo Cars announced it will roll out the Volvo Car UX over-the-air to about 2.5 million vehicles worldwide this week, marking its biggest OTA update to date.
- Facing reviewer criticism, Volvo redesigned its software to include quicker drive-mode access, a contextual bar, and a camera shortcut at low speeds in the new Volvo Car UX.
- Redesigned home screens now place maps, media and phone controls more prominently, reducing taps; drivers can adjust music on the navigation screen, access Pure electric mode with one tap, and enjoy simpler drive-mode selection in plug-in hybrid models.
- Owners of 2021 to 2025 Volvos with Google Built-In can purchase Pilot Assist for a one-time $595 charge, and modern hardware enables over-the-air installation benefiting used-car buyers.
- Compatible with 2020 and newer Volvo models, the update built on Android Automotive OS integrates Google built-in, delivering a consistent UX across older XC40 and newer EX90 models.
